Overview

Bailieu was founded in 2012 and is headquartered in Australia, while CIM Banque was established in 1995 and is based in Geneva. Bailieu holds licences including Australian Securities and Investment Commission (ASIC), while CIM Banque is regulated by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A) among others. Bailieu serves 10,000+ clients worldwide; CIM Banque has 10,000+. The minimum deposit is $10000 at Bailieu and $100 at CIM Banque.

Fees

Fees are a critical factor when choosing between Bailieu and CIM Banque, directly affecting your bottom line as a trader. CIM Banque has a lower barrier to entry with a minimum deposit of $100 (vs $10000 at Bailieu). Neither broker charges withdrawal fees. CIM Banque applies inactivity fees on dormant accounts; Bailieu does not. Overall, CIM Banque scores higher on fees in our assessment.

Platforms

Bailieu offers MT5, cTrader, while CIM Banque supports MT4, MT5, cTrader. Both brokers provide mobile trading apps for iOS and Android. CIM Banque supports social and copy trading features, which Bailieu does not offer. CIM Banque edges ahead on platform breadth and functionality in our scoring.
